How does gravity energy storage work?
One such solution is gravity energy storage. Gravity energy storage systems store energy in the form of potential energy by raising heavy objects or lifting water to higher elevations. When the energy is needed, the objects or water are allowed to fall or flow down, which generates kinetic energy that can be converted into electricity.
How do gravity batteries store energy?
Gravity batteries store energy by using gravity. They often store energy from renewable sources like solar and wind. For example, a gravity battery might use solar power to pump water uphill on a sunny day and then, on a cloudy day, let the water flow downhill (using gravity) and generate power from it hydroelectrically.
